McLaren admits Lando Norris & Oscar Piastri clash is inevitable

McLaren CEO Zak Brown has admitted that it is inevitable that Lando Norris and Oscar Piastri will clash at some point as their battle over the F1 title heats up. The post McLaren admits Lando Norris & Oscar Piastri clash is inevitable appeared first on Motorsport Week.
